Establishing an LLC in Delaware means you tap into pro-business laws and confidentiality unlike anything offered by other states.
With Delaware, you'll enjoy strong legal security, benefit from to an respected Court of Chancery, and owner-friendly statewide statutes.
Establishment and maintenance expenses are affordable versus other states.
Privacy is an added advantage; you don’t need to publish member names for the record.
Entrepreneurs based out-of-state can easily organize a Delaware LLC with no local presence. Delaware welcomes international business formation with minimal restrictions.
Opting for a Delaware LLC secures versatility and enables you take advantage of a pro-business ecosystem.
Selecting the Ideal Name for Your Delaware Limited Liability Company
The first step is to pick an legitimately compliant LLC name.
Make sure your chosen business moniker is one-of-a-kind and includes “LLC” or “Limited Liability Company.”
Avoid words denoting a restricted activity, as these are banned in Delaware.
Perform a effective name availability check on the Delaware Division of Corporations online, and look into reserving your favorite name for later use.
A catchy name can boost your branding and market appeal.
Selecting a Official Agent in the State
Every Delaware LLC requires a registered agent prior to filing with the state.
Your registered agent handles service of process for your LLC.
A registered agent must have a physical presence in Delaware; P.O. boxes are not eligible.
Options include appointing yourself as the agent—if qualified—or contracting a specialized agency for efficiency.
Many business owners prefer outside registered agent services for enhanced privacy and streamlined document handling.
Select an agent who is reliable to prevent missed communications.
Registering the Articles of Formation
After selecting your registered agent, it’s time to submit the official formation document.
Download the approved formation form directly from Delaware’s Division of Corporations site.
Enter your LLC’s name, your registered agent’s contact, and information about the organizer.
Submit your paperwork through the portal, by mail, or in person at the Delaware Division of Corporations. The processing fee is typically $90 as of current rates.
Make sure all entries are correct; simple typos may cause significant slowdowns.
Once accepted, you’ll be provided with a timestamped copy for your records—this is the certification your business exists.
Drafting an Operating Agreement & Meeting Ongoing Compliance
Even though it is not legally obligatory to execute an operating agreement, maintaining one is smart.
This critical guideline defines decision making, member duties, and protocols for dispute resolution and daily operations.
Without an operating agreement in place, Delaware’s default laws will dictate operations, which may not fit your choices.
You must also cover a $300 franchise tax every year by June 1, even if your LLC is inactive.
Keep your agent’s info updated, track finances carefully, and always adhere to compliance schedules for uninterrupted legal protection.
Conclusion
Setting up an LLC in Delaware makes good business sense if you seek comprehensive legal protection and favorable business management. By securing the right name, appointing a qualified registered agent, diligently submitting your Certificate of Formation, and creating a thoughtful operating agreement, you’re establishing a solid foundation for your new company. Stay current with annual franchise taxes and ongoing compliance for continued LLC good standing. website With these actions, you’re prepared to flourish your Delaware LLC with success.
Comments on “Exploring the Perks of a Delaware-Based Limited Liability Company”